The McKinney Chamber of Commerce and The WERX Foundation, Inc. are looking for new businesses and are calling upon McKinney's startup community for assistance.

Sponsored by First United Bank and Encore Wire Corporation, the Innovate McKinney competition seeks to link small business owners in McKinney with available resources in the community.

Entrepreneurs and small business owners may apply for the competition through May 14 at www.innovatemckinney.launchgen.com.  Applications will be reviewed and judged and five finalists will be announced June 3.

The five finalists will present at an Innovate McKinney Grand Finale at The Historic McKinney Cotton Mill on June 28. The finale will include a small business expo with music, beer and wine and appetizers. Judges will attend the finalists’ presentations and select the top three winners, which will be announced that evening.

The grand prize winner will take home $3,500 cash. Second and third place winners will take home a combination of cash and in-kind services.
